Senior Quantity Surveyor - Madinah

Site Office, Riyadh, Saudi Arabia

Overview

AtkinsRéalis is seeking a highly experienced Senior Quantity Surveyor to support the delivery of major high-rise residential, commercial, hospitality, mixed-use, and building development projects in Madinah, Kingdom of Saudi Arabia. The role will be responsible for leading quantity surveying, cost management, contract administration, commercial reporting, and change management activities throughout the project lifecycle.

The successful candidate will provide commercial leadership, ensure effective cost control, manage variations and claims, and support project teams in achieving successful project delivery while maintaining contractual compliance and commercial governance.

Your role

  • Lead all quantity surveying activities for assigned high-rise and building construction projects.
  • Prepare, review, and validate Bills of Quantities (BOQs), quantity take-offs, schedules of rates, and cost estimates.
  • Monitor project costs, commitments, and expenditure against approved budgets.
  • Conduct detailed measurements and valuation of construction works in accordance with contract requirements.
  • Review and certify contractor payment applications and progress valuations.
  • Prepare monthly cost reports, budget updates, cost forecasts, and cash flow projections.
  • Assist in value engineering exercises and cost optimization initiatives.
  • Administer project contracts and ensure compliance with contractual obligations and procedures.
  • Interpret contract provisions and provide commercial advice to project teams.
  • Review contractor notices, commercial correspondence, and contractual submissions.
  • Maintain proper records of contractual events, instructions, variations, and claims.
  • Support procurement and tender evaluation processes where required.
  • Lead the assessment and negotiation of variations, change orders, and commercial adjustments.
  • Prepare and review cost impact assessments resulting from design changes and scope modifications.
  • Evaluate contractor claims and provide recommendations in accordance with contract provisions.
  • Support Extension of Time (EOT) assessments in coordination with planning and project controls teams.
  • Maintain comprehensive variation and claims registers.
  • Assist in dispute avoidance and commercial resolution strategies.
  • Develop detailed commercial reports for project management and client review.
  • Monitor project financial performance and identify potential cost overruns and commercial risks.
  • Conduct commercial risk assessments and recommend mitigation measures.
  • Track project KPIs related to cost, change management, budget performance, and contractual compliance.
  • Support project audits and commercial reviews.
  • Coordinate with clients, consultants, contractors, project managers, and multidisciplinary engineering teams.
  • Participate in commercial meetings, progress reviews, and project workshops.
  • Support project leadership in commercial decision-making and negotiations.
  • Develop and maintain effective relationships with key project stakeholders.

About you

  • Bachelor's Degree in Quantity Surveying, Civil Engineering, Construction Management, or a related discipline.
  • Master's Degree in Quantity Surveying, Commercial Management, Construction Law, or Project Management is preferred.
  • MRICS (Member of the Royal Institution of Chartered Surveyors) is highly desirable.
  • Professional certifications in Quantity Surveying, Cost Management, or Commercial Management are advantageous.
  • Membership in recognized professional institutions is preferred.
  • 15 to 20 years of professional Quantity Surveying and Commercial Management experience.
  • Minimum 10 years of experience on major high-rise and building construction projects.
  • Experience with consultant, PMC, client, or leading contractor organizations.
  • Proven experience throughout the full project lifecycle from pre-contract to final account settlement.
  • Previous experience in Saudi Arabia or GCC countries is highly preferred.
